Understanding local regulations is crucial for dental assistants because each state has its own set of laws and regulations that govern practice standards and patient care. These regulations can influence various aspects of dental assisting, including permissible duties, scope of practice, sterilization protocols, and even patient confidentiality requirements. By being knowledgeable about the specific regulations in their state, dental assistants can provide safe, effective care while also ensuring compliance with state laws. This understanding protects not only the patients but also the dental practice from legal issues that may arise from non-compliance.

Knowledge of local regulations fosters a clear understanding of the legal responsibilities and limits of practice, ensuring that dental assistants can contribute meaningfully to patient care within the bounds of the law. It also helps in adapting to any changes in regulations and staying informed about new legislation that may affect their roles. Thus, the importance of understanding local regulations cannot be overstated, as it directly impacts the quality of care provided to patients and the legal standing of the practice.
